Добавить в корзинуПозвонить
Найти в Дзене

Необходимость метаданных систем вывода в ИИ

Вопрос: ИИ при генерации ответа на один и тот же промпт использует разные пути выводов и разные ответы в том числе коды. Логирование системы вывода, построенной на статистике, сложно воспринимается при анализе логов. Важно было бы разработать метаданные систем вывода, чтобы повысить прозрачность и повторяемость путей вывода. Понятно? Ответ Deep Seek: Да, абсолютно понятно.Вы затронули фундаментальную проблему современных LLM (Large Language Models)— их стохастическую природу и «чёрный ящик» внутреннего процесса генерации, что критично для задач, требующих воспроизводимости, аудита и дебаггинга. Ваша идея о метаданных систем вывода (Inference Path Metadata)— это перспективное направление, которое уже начинает обсуждаться в научном и инженерном сообществах. Давайте разложим её на компоненты. Это структурированные данные, сопровождающие каждый ответ ИИ и описывающие какон был получен. Ключевые компоненты IPM могли бы включать: Ваше предложение идет в самый корень проблемы доверия к промыш
Оглавление

Вопрос: ИИ при генерации ответа на один и тот же промпт использует разные пути выводов и разные ответы в том числе коды. Логирование системы вывода, построенной на статистике, сложно воспринимается при анализе логов. Важно было бы разработать метаданные систем вывода, чтобы повысить прозрачность и повторяемость путей вывода. Понятно?

Ответ Deep Seek: Да, абсолютно понятно.Вы затронули фундаментальную проблему современных LLM (Large Language Models)— их стохастическую природу и «чёрный ящик» внутреннего процесса генерации, что критично для задач, требующих воспроизводимости, аудита и дебаггинга.

Ваша идея о метаданных систем вывода (Inference Path Metadata)— это перспективное направление, которое уже начинает обсуждаться в научном и инженерном сообществах. Давайте разложим её на компоненты.

Суть проблемы

  1. Недетерминизм: Один и тот же промпт → разная цепочка рассуждений (reasoning path) → разный конечный ответ (код).
  2. Непрозрачность: Логи системы (обычно просто запрос-ответ) не показывают:
    Какие «мысли» (токены/концепты) были активированы на каждом шаге.
    Какие альтернативные варианты отвергались и почему.
    Какую роль сыграла температура (temperature) и параметры выборки (top_p, top_k).
    Был ли ответ сгенерирован «по памяти» (извлечение из тренировочных данных) или путём «рассуждения» (новая комбинация).

Концепция «Метаданных Пути Вывода» (Inference Path Metadata - IPM)

Это структурированные данные, сопровождающие каждый ответ ИИ и описывающие какон был получен.

Ключевые компоненты IPM могли бы включать:

  1. Трассировка активации (Activation Trace):
    На уровне внимания (Attention): Какие части входного контекста (промпта, системной инструкции, истории) были наиболее «важны» для генерации каждого токена ответа? Можно было бы выводить веса внимания в упрощённом виде (например, «на шаге 3 модель на 60% опиралась на строку 5 промпта, на 30% — на пример из контекста»).
    На уровне слоёв: В каком внутреннем слое произошло ключевое «решение» (например, выбор архитектуры функции).
  2. Карта вероятностей и отклонений (Probability Landscape Map):
    Для каждого сгенерированного токена (или ключевой точки выбора в коде — например, названия функции, структуры данных) логировать N лучших кандидатов с их вероятностями.
    Пример для кода: "Выбрано: 'HashMap' (вероятность 0.65). Альтернативы: 'Array' (0.22), 'TreeMap' (0.13)".
  3. Журнал внутренних «шагов рассуждения» (Internal Reasoning Log):
    Для моделей, использующих технику Chain-of-Thought (CoT), логировать не только итоговый ответ, но и полную внутреннюю цепочку.
    Для моделей, которые не выводят мысли явно, можно использовать техники пробинга (probing) или контролируемой генерации, чтобы заставить модель явно маркировать этапы («шаг 1: анализ входных данных», «шаг 2: выбор алгоритма»).
  4. Контекстная сигнатура (Context Signature):
    Хеш-сумма или эмбеддинг всего контекста диалога, системного промпта и параметров генерации. Позволяет однозначно воспроизвести условия.
  5. Оценка уверенности и неопределённости (Confidence & Uncertainty Metrics):
    Модель могла бы генерировать не только ответ, но и калиброванную оценку уверенности в нём (например, «уверенность в корректности этого блока кода: 0.8»).
    Метрики энтропии распределения вероятностей на ключевых шагах — высокое значение сигнализирует о «сомнении» модели.

Технические и исследовательские вызовы

  1. Налоговые расходы (Overhead): Сбор и хранение таких метаданных требует значительных вычислительных и дисковых ресурсов.
  2. Интерпретируемость самих метаданных: «Вес внимания 0.6» — тоже абстрактное число. Нужны инструменты для визуализации этих метаданных (например, интерактивные графы путей принятия решений).
  3. Стандартизация: Нужен открытый формат (например, расширение для OpenTelemetry) для логгирования IPM, чтобы это работало кросс-платформенно.
  4. Безопасность и приватность: Метаданные могут непреднамеренно «просочиться» и раскрыть чувствительную информацию о промптах или внутренней работе модели.

Практические шаги к реализации (уже сегодня)

  1. Использование детерминированных параметров: temperature=0, seed=фиксированное_число. Это базовый, но не идеальный уровень воспроизводимости.
  2. Логгирование «зерна» (seed) и всех параметров генерации: Обязательный минимум для воспроизведения.
  3. Запрос у модели самообъяснения (self-explanation) в структурированном виде (JSON): Например, после генерации кода отправить промпт: «Разложи только что предложенное решение на шаги: 1. Проблема, 2. Выбранный паттерн, 3. Альтернативы, 4. Критические точки. Выведи JSON». Эти данные и станут первым уровнем рукотворных метаданных.
  4. Эксперименты с архитектурами, предназначенными для прозрачности:
    Модели с явными механизмами вывода (например, на основе дедуктивных баз знаний).
    Трансформеры с встроенным логированием — модификации архитектуры, которые на этапе инференса параллельно генерируют и ответ, и его трассировку.

Заключение

Ваше предложение идет в самый корень проблемы доверия к промышленному применению LLM. Разработка стандарта для метаданных пути вывода (IPM)— это не просто улучшение логирования, это создание системы аудита и контроля для ИИ, аналогичной трассировке вызовов (tracing) в распределенных системах или журналу изменений в системе контроля версий.

Это позволит:

  • Отлаживать не только код пользователя, но и «рассуждения» ИИ.
  • Воспроизводить и верифицировать результаты.
  • Сравнивать эффективность разных промптов и параметров.
  • Повышать доверие к критически важным системам, генерирующим код.

Вы сформулировали актуальную исследовательскую и инженерную задачу.Работа в этом направлении уже ведется (см. концепции «интерпретируемого ИИ» и «логируемых трансформеров»), и ваш запрос подтверждает её острую практическую необходимость.